The Syracuse men’s basketball team is gearing up for a challenging matchup against Virginia Tech on March 1, 2024. Analysts predict that Syracuse may struggle to execute its three-point shooting strategy due to Virginia Tech’s formidable defense.
Syracuse has historically relied on its ability to score from beyond the arc, but the team will need to adapt against a Virginia Tech squad that excels in limiting opponents’ shooting opportunities. According to sports analyst Mark Berman, Virginia Tech’s defensive scheme is designed to force opponents into uncomfortable shooting situations, particularly from three-point range.
Virginia Tech’s defensive statistics reveal a strong performance in recent games. They have consistently ranked among the top teams in the NCAA for defending against long-range shots, which could pose a significant obstacle for Syracuse. The matchup will take place at Virginia Tech’s home court, adding another layer of difficulty for the visiting team.
Syracuse’s head coach will likely emphasize the importance of diversifying their scoring options. If they cannot find success from three-point territory, they may need to focus on driving to the basket and exploiting vulnerabilities in Virginia Tech’s interior defense. The effectiveness of Syracuse’s adjustments will be crucial in determining the outcome of this game.
Fans and analysts alike are keen to see how Syracuse responds to this defensive challenge. The team’s performance on Wednesday night could have implications not just for their current season, but also for their standing in the NCAA tournament race.
